The Role of Hardware Wallets in Ledger Live Login
Ledger hardware wallets are central to the security of Ledger Live Login. Private keys are stored offline within the device, making them immune to online threats such as malware, phishing, and hacking attempts.
When logging in, any action that involves private keys—such as sending cryptocurrency or adding accounts—must be confirmed directly on the hardware device. This physical verification ensures that even if a computer is compromised, no unauthorized transactions can occur.
Hardware wallets also provide protection against keyloggers and fraudulent software. Combined with Ledger Live, this setup creates a secure and user-friendly system for managing cryptocurrency.
Two-Factor Authentication with Ledger Live
Ledger Live incorporates two-factor authentication using the hardware wallet itself. Unlike conventional 2FA methods such as SMS or app-generated codes, Ledger Live uses:
Something You Have: The Ledger hardware wallet.
Something You Know: Your personal device PIN.
This dual-layer authentication ensures that access to cryptocurrency accounts is secure. Even if a malicious actor knows your PIN, they cannot access your funds without the physical device. Similarly, possessing the device alone is insufficient without the correct PIN.

Security Best Practices for Ledger Live Login
To ensure maximum protection while using Ledger Live Login, users should follow these practices:
Use Trusted Devices: Only connect your Ledger wallet to secure computers or mobile devices free from malware.
Protect Your PIN and Recovery Phrase: Never share your PIN or recovery phrase, and avoid storing them digitally.
Verify Device Authenticity: Always ensure the Ledger device is genuine before logging in.
Check Transaction Details: Confirm the recipient address and transaction amount on the device before approving.
Keep Software Updated: Regularly update Ledger Live and the hardware wallet firmware to maintain security and compatibility.
Following these steps significantly reduces the risk of unauthorized access and protects cryptocurrency assets.
Common Issues and Troubleshooting
Even with secure systems, users may encounter occasional issues during login:
Device Not Recognized: Ensure proper connection and verify that the Ledger device is recognized by your computer or mobile device.
Incorrect PIN: Multiple failed PIN attempts may temporarily lock the device. Enter your PIN carefully.
Outdated Firmware: Regular firmware updates ensure security and compatibility with new cryptocurrencies.
Compatibility Issues: Ensure your operating system and Ledger Live version are compatible and free of malware.
Proper troubleshooting, combined with adherence to recommended security practices, ensures safe and reliable access to your cryptocurrency accounts.
